BQ24073: Operating BQ24073 without battery

Part Number: BQ24073

Is there any danger in operating a product we have designed that uses the BQ24073 for a PMIC with the battery removed? We are having our product safety-tested and the intended deployment will be hard-wired to power. Ordinarily this would both act as a power supply and charge the battery, but this application needs to only work when plugged in and we don't want to re-design in order to remove the bq24073.

    How is the device tested during the safety tests? The BQ24073 should be fine without a battery as VOUT(REG) is 4.4V. My only concern would be if OUT voltage were to drop because of a high current load, supplement mode is needed to maintain the output voltage.
